    Understanding Hair Loss

    Before we dive into the specifics of this new hair loss treatment, let's quickly recap what causes hair loss in the first place. Hair loss, also known as alopecia, can stem from various factors, including genetics, hormonal imbalances, medical conditions, and even stress. Androgenetic alopecia, often called male-pattern baldness or female-pattern baldness, is the most common type. It's largely hereditary and linked to the hormone dihydrotestosterone (DHT), which shrinks hair follicles over time, leading to thinner and shorter hair until they eventually stop growing altogether. Other causes might include autoimmune diseases like alopecia areata, which causes patchy hair loss, or telogen effluvium, where stress or a major life event triggers excessive shedding.

    Understanding the cause of your hair loss is the first step towards finding the right treatment. It's essential to consult with a dermatologist or trichologist (a hair and scalp specialist) to get an accurate diagnosis. They can evaluate your scalp, hair follicles, and overall health to determine the underlying reason for your hair loss. Once you know what you're dealing with, you can explore appropriate treatments. This may involve topical solutions like minoxidil, oral medications like finasteride, or even lifestyle changes such as improving your diet and managing stress.     How the Treatment Differs from Existing Options

    So, what makes this new hair loss treatment so special compared to what's already out there? Current treatments like minoxidil (Rogaine) and finasteride (Propecia) have their limitations. Minoxidil, a topical solution, can help stimulate hair growth, but it often requires continuous use and may not work for everyone. Finasteride, an oral medication, can slow down hair loss by blocking the production of DHT, but it comes with potential side effects and is generally not recommended for women. This new treatment, on the other hand, aims to provide a more targeted and potentially more effective solution with fewer side effects.

    One of the key differences lies in its mechanism of action. While minoxidil primarily focuses on increasing blood flow to the scalp and finasteride targets DHT production, this new hair loss treatment works at the cellular level to reactivate dormant hair follicles.     What the Trials Involve

    So, what exactly do these trials for the new hair loss treatment involve? Clinical trials are a crucial step in bringing any new medical treatment to the public. They're designed to evaluate the safety and effectiveness of the treatment in a controlled environment. Typically, these trials involve several phases, each with a specific purpose. Phase 1 trials focus on assessing the safety of the treatment and determining the appropriate dosage. Phase 2 trials evaluate the effectiveness of the treatment and identify potential side effects. Phase 3 trials are larger and more comprehensive, comparing the treatment to existing options or a placebo to confirm its effectiveness and monitor side effects.

    The trials for this new hair loss treatment likely involve a similar process. Participants are carefully selected based on specific criteria, such as the type and severity of their hair loss. They are then closely monitored throughout the trial period to assess the treatment's impact on hair growth, hair thickness, and overall scalp health. Researchers also collect data on any side effects or adverse reactions experienced by the participants. The results of these trials will be crucial in determining whether the treatment is safe and effective for widespread use. If the trials are successful, the treatment can then be submitted for regulatory approval, such as from the FDA in the United States or the EMA in Europe. This rigorous process ensures that only treatments that meet strict standards of safety and efficacy are made available to the public.

    The future of hair loss treatment is brimming with possibilities. Researchers are actively exploring several promising avenues, including gene therapy, stem cell therapy, and advanced drug delivery systems. Gene therapy aims to correct the underlying genetic defects that contribute to hair loss, while stem cell therapy seeks to regenerate damaged hair follicles. Advanced drug delivery systems, such as nanoparticles, are being developed to enhance the effectiveness and reduce the side effects of existing treatments. In addition to these cutting-edge approaches, there is also growing interest in personalized medicine for hair loss. This involves tailoring treatments to individual patients based on their genetic makeup, lifestyle factors, and specific hair loss patterns. By combining these innovative approaches, researchers hope to develop more effective, targeted, and long-lasting solutions for hair loss.
